Get a Microsoft account and an Azure subscription. If you’ve already completed these tasks, you can skip to the next section. Prerequisitesīefore you can publish your web application to Azure, you need to have a Microsoft account and an Azure subscription, and you have to associate your web application with an Azure cloud service.

This topic is about deploying to cloud services, not to web sites. For information about deploying to web sites, see How to Deploy an Azure Web Site. The first section explains the steps that you must complete before you use the wizard, and the remaining sections explain the features of the wizard. Publish Azure Application Wizard OverviewĪfter you develop a web application in Visual Studio, you can publish that application more easily to an Azure cloud service by using the Publish Azure Application wizard.
